A Closer Look at Blake’s Lotaburger

Originating from Albuquerque, New Mexico, Blake’s Lotaburger has become a beloved fast-food icon across the Southwestern U.S., expanding its presence to cities like San Antonio, Austin, and Tucson. Known primarily for its award-winning burgers, this chain also prides itself on top-tier breakfast options. It has garnered acclaim, winning titles for the best-fried calzone, a burger with green chile, and a breakfast burrito, making it a staple in regional cuisine.

Menu Highlights at Blake’s Lotaburger

Blakes Breakfast Hours offers an exciting menu for those seeking variety and value. Renowned for its breakfast burritos, the restaurant serves burgers and other comfort foods with fresh, quality ingredients. For those in a hurry, Blake’s provides convenient takeaway options. Blake’s signature breakfast burrito stands out on the breakfast menu, packed with eggs, hash browns, bacon, cheddar cheese, and red or green chile sauce wrapped in a soft tortilla. Toppings like lettuce, tomato, and extra cheese are available for an added kick. The LOTA Breakfast Burrito is another crowd-pleaser for those needing a substantial meal to start their day.

Initially, Blake’s Lotaburger was founded and primarily located in New Mexico. However, over the years, it has expanded beyond New Mexico to other states in the Southwestern United States, including locations in Texas and Arizona. It remains headquartered in Albuquerque, New Mexico.

Blake’s Lotaburger is a privately owned company. It was founded by Blake Chanslor in 1952. It is owned and operated by the Chanslor family, though ownership details can change, so checking the current company profile might provide the most up-to-date information.

As of the latest information available, Blake’s Lotaburger operates approximately 75 locations. These are primarily in New Mexico, with additional sites in Texas and Arizona. The number of locations can change as new stores open or existing ones close.

Blake’s Lotaburger was founded in 1952 by Blake Chanslor and quickly became a popular fast-food chain in New Mexico. It is known for its burgers and, later, its breakfast offerings.
